Università degli Studi di Firenze review by Anna
HOUSING
Personal assessment
Type of housing: Apartment/House
Arranged by: Independently - My choice
If returning, I would choose: Apartment/House
Why? The experience is very positive. Not only you get involved within the local culture, but also your language level (in my case italian) benefits so much.
Personal comments:
The university offered some help in trying to find a place in one of the few residences in Florence. Fortunately I found my own and I didn't use its help. This review is the opinion of an iAgora member, and not of iAgora itself
